469-399 B.C.E.

Refusal to conform, and corruption of Athenian youth

The mentor of Plato, he developed the Socratic method of teaching, which focused on asking critical questions rather than a lecture format. Socrates crossed the line, though, when he challenged the accepted gods of Athens, and he was charged with impiety.

Death by hemlock. Also became an integral figure in the development of Western philosophy.
